CCI measures how far price sits from its own average, scaled by typical deviation, and it is unbounded — it can reach +300 as easily as +100. The ±100 lines are a convention, not a ceiling.
Here the reading entered above +100 5 times, with a median stay of 45 minutes and a longest of 90. Because CCI has no upper bound, the count of separate excursions matters more here than for a 0-100 oscillator: repeated short pushes past +100 and one sustained drive to +300 can produce a similar share of the session.
